Michel Redde here offers us an original cuvée that he only produces during great vintages. The typical minerality of Pouilly-Fumé unfurls immediately, enhanced by mouth-watering aromas of peaches and exotic fruit. This is a fine white wine with a decidedly gastro profile More info

This cuvée is only produced in noteworthy vintages and can be kept for between 15 and 20 years. The wine is vinified and aged over fine lees in tuns, demi-muids, and stainless steel vats, for 18 months and fermented at between 18 and 20°C. Transfer it to a carafe and it will show off its purity, mineral quality, and exotic fruit and yellow peach flavours to perfection. iDealwine tip: pair with rich dishes to counterbalance flavours, aromas and textures. This wine will lift sauce-based fish dishes, poultry in cream, and, even more indulgently, pan-seared foie gras.

Pouilly-Fumé Majorum Michel Redde & Fils serve at a temperature of 12°C. It will pair perfectly with the following dishes: Foie gras poêlé, Ecrevisses à la nage, Filets de harengs pommes à l'huile.

    Information about domain Michel Redde & Fils

    Wine has been running through the veins of the Redde family for almost 400 years. Michel Redde can trace his family's winemaking origins in Pouilly-sur-Loire back to 1630. When he and his wife Simone took up the baton, they expanded the property considerably, buying new vineyard parcels and building La Moynerie, a tasting cellar that attracts visitors travelling on the N7 trunk road. Their son Thierry expanded further in 2001 when he converted the chai into a three-storey, gravity-flow winery. In the vineyards, Michel Redde, his son, and grandsons Sébastien and Romain grow Sauvignon Blanc in the Pouilly-Fumé appellation and Chasselas in the Pouilly-sur-Loire appellation. The 40 hectares of vines are tended with meticulous care and the property is gradually moving over to organic practices. The clay-chalk soils give their wines texture and elegance. Domaine Michel Redde et Fils has an affinity with the distinctive features of each terroir and showcases these to perfection in its single parcel wines.
